The new edition of the Guide to the Pavilions of the Venice Biennale since 1887 contains a dossier on the Vatican Chapels of the Pavilion of the Holy See, built on the island of San Giorgio Maggiore for the 16th International Architecture Exhibition of 2018.

This new section adds to the 2014 edition – in turn an updated and expanded version of the book featuring the same topic published in 1988 – conserving the same layout but introducing substantial changes. The explanation, in the introduction, of the expansion of the pavilions built in the Giardini di Castello has been supplemented with concise references to the Biennale’s use of the spaces at the Arsenale and those of the city in general. From the ‘houses of art’ of the early century to the modern exhibition ‘receptacles’, the Biennale gardens now feature a remarkable collection of unique exhibition buildings. The book chronicles projects and works by Aalto, Basile, BBPR, Boderg, Cellini, Cirilli, D’Aronco, Dardi, Del Giudice, De Maria, Donghi, Fehn, Finzi, Giacometti, Mancuso, Kahn, Rietved, Scarpa and Stirling.
